Average Budget

  • Budget: €50-€100 per person per day (accommodation + food + local transport)
  • Mid-range: €100-€180 per person per day
  • Prices are generally lower than major European capitals

Local Customs & Warnings

  • Many smaller European cities close down for siesta (1-4pm) in southern Europe - plan accordingly
  • Credit cards accepted everywhere but have some cash for small shops and markets
  • Learn a few basic phrases in the local language - locals really appreciate it
  • Avoid tourist traps near major train stations - eat where the locals eat
  • Check opening times for attractions - many smaller museums are closed on Mondays

Visa & Travel Tips

  • Schengen Area rules apply - check if you need a visa before traveling
  • Travel between Schengen countries is borderless
  • Book accommodation in advance during peak season (June-August)
  • Consider getting a Eurail pass if visiting multiple cities in different countries
  • Best time to visit: May-June or September-October for mild weather and fewer crowds
  • Many cities offer free walking tours - tip your guide at the end
